How is phenol converted into the following?
Benzene
Convert the following:
Phenol into benzene.
Carry out the following conversion:
Phenol to benzene.
Write a chemical equation to convert the following:
Phenol to benzene.
Advertisements
उत्तर
When phenol is heated with zinc dust, it gets converted to benzene.
